Parkopedia and NIO Collaborate to Deliver Smart On-Street Parking to European Drivers

• All current European NIO vehicles to benefit from new on-street parking functionality
• Navigation update through NIO App Store to activate Parkopedia’s parking data in the coming days
• Feature includes real-time parking availability, rates, restrictions and more

Parkopedia and NIO have entered into a strategic collaboration aimed at enhancing parking convenience for NIO drivers throughout Europe. This integration brings trusted Parkopedia data into the hands of users via in-vehicle systems, making the search for on-street parking less stressful and more efficient.

Demand for integrated digital services in vehicles continues to rise, with global surveys indicating that 92% of drivers face parking challenges, and 77% would like their cars to include built-in parking assistance. NIO is tapping into this trend as it continues to grow at pace, boasting a near 50% year-on-year increase in sales and set to exceed 750,000 cumulative deliveries this month.

The new functionality—dubbed ‘On-Street Parking’—lets drivers view parking availability in real time, right from their navigation screen. The system highlights streets using colour codes: darker blue means more likely availability, while lighter blue suggests fewer open spots.

Drivers can also access in-depth information on parking zones, including hourly pricing, applicable restrictions, and payment methods, all of which help to optimise journey planning and reduce the stress typically associated with urban parking. The features will be delivered through the ‘Banyan 2.4.1’ software update, arriving shortly across all NIO models in Europe.

Distributed wirelessly via a navigation app update on the new NIO App Store, the software upgrade also includes enriched in-car services—real-time parking reports, new POIs, smarter driver assistance, enhanced voice commands, improved media streaming, and a refreshed app interface.
